  • Straight from Wikipedia:

    "When Europeans first arrived at the site of present-day Toronto, the vicinity was inhabited by the Huron tribes, who by then had displaced the Iroquois tribes that occupied the region for centuries before c. 1500. The name Toronto is likely derived from the Iroquois word tkaronto, meaning "place where trees stand in the water".[22] It refers to the northern end of what is now Lake Simcoe, where the Huron had planted tree saplings to corral fish."
